On March 10, the Southern Hydrometeorological Station issued an update on the salinity intrusion situation in Ho Chi Minh City and the Southern provinces. Accordingly, in the Ho Chi Minh City area, the 4‰ salinity line penetrated about 70 - 75 km deep into the Saigon River.
On the Saigon River, salinity of 4‰ may penetrate 5 km deeper in the coming days due to high tides combined with strong northeast monsoon winds.

It is forecasted that next week, water levels at most stations will rise rapidly following the high tides of early February of the lunar calendar. The highest tide peak may occur from March 11 to 13. The highest salinity at most stations is higher than the same period in 2023 and the average of many years. On the Saigon River, the 4‰ salinity line penetrates about 75 - 80 km deep. The level of natural disaster risk is at level 3.
The salinity intrusion situation in the Mekong Delta provinces is equally severe, partly due to the low water flow from the upper Mekong River. Specifically, the water flow through Kratie station (Cambodia) is about 24.1% lower than the same period in 2023 but still about 8.8% higher than the average. The water level at Kompong Luong (Cambodia) is about 0.09 - 0.22m lower than the same period last year and the average of many years, the volume of Tonle Sap (Cambodia) is about 0.18 billion cubic meters lower than the average of many years.
In early March, the 4‰ salinity boundary was about 58 - 63 km from the Tien River mouth; about 40 - 50 km from the Hau River mouth.
From March 11 to 13, the peak of high tides was approximately equal to or even higher than the same period last year on rivers in the Southwest region. High tides caused deep saltwater intrusion. The highest salinity at most stations was approximately equal to or higher than the same period in 2023 and the average of many years. The 4‰ salinity boundary is about 60 - 65 km from the mouth of the Tien River and about 45 - 55 km from the Hau River.
